Pakistan cricket history
has good and bad memories. In 1952, Pakistan got test status and played
its first test match against India, in Delhi. Pakistan cricket is
powered by Pakistan cricket board (PCB). Pakistan is a member of
International cricket council. Nowadays Shoaib Malick is the captain of
Pakistan cricket team. Pakistan won cricket World cup in 1992
under the captaincy of Imran khan. The last world cup held in West
Indies, where Ireland cricket team knocked out Pakistan and created a
new history by defeating an unpredictable team. After this lost Pakistan
cricket coach Bob Woolmer died due to heart attack. Pakistan captain
Inzamam-ul-haq resigned. After Bob Woolmer, Geoff Lawson took his place
as a cricket coach of Pakistan cricket team. Pakistan produced number of
versatile and magnetic players few name are: Fazal Mehmud, Wasim Akram,
Imran Khan, Abdul Qadir, Hanif Muhammad, Javed Miandaad, Sarfaraz Nawaz,
Aaqib Javed, Waqar Younis, Muhammad Yousuf, Inzamam-ul-haq, Shoaib
Akhtar, Shahid Afridi and others.
In Pakistan, cricket is very
popular game; it is equally popular among young ones and old ones,
men and women. Pakistan women also play cricket in Pakistan but they are
not much popular.
Pakistan cricket stadium
names are as follows:
National stadium,Karachi, Gaddafi
stadium, Lahore, Rawalpindi cricket stadium, Rawalpindi, Iqbal stadium,
Faislabad, Multan cricket stadium, Multan, Niaz stadium, Hyderabad.
